Best 60559 Illinois Public Middle Schools (2026-27)

For the 2026-27 school year, there is 1 public middle school serving 302 students in 60559, IL.
The top-ranked public middle school in 60559, IL is Westmont Jr High School. Overall testing rank is based on a school's combined math and reading proficiency test score ranking.
Public middle school in zipcode 60559 have an average math proficiency score of 27% (versus the Illinois public middle school average of 24%), and reading proficiency score of 39% (versus the 29% statewide average). Middle schools in 60559, IL have an average ranking of 7/10, which is in the top 50% of Illinois public middle schools.
Minority enrollment is 42%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is less than the Illinois public middle school average of 61% (majority Hispanic).
